Leanne "L. A." Schwartz
Leanne "L. A." Schwartz is the autistic author of the young adult fantasies A Prayer for Vengeance and To a Darker Shore, as well as the adult romance My Kind of Trouble. She has spent about half her life at either the library or the local theater, where she has played Lady Macbeth, Lady Capulet, Clytemnestra, and Hera—perhaps one reason she writes such vengeful, murderous girls. When she’s not teaching English and poetry, she can be found baking pizzelle, directing scenes for the student Shakespeare festival, and singing along to showtunes. She lives in California with her family.
